Taylor Morrison Home Corporation (TMHC)
NYSE: TMHC · Real-Time Price · USD
61.64
+0.69 (1.13%)
Feb 2, 2026, 4:00 PM EST - Market closed

Taylor Morrison Home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
6,0246,3345,7323,2884,2963,333
Market Cap Growth
-11.00%10.49%74.33%-23.46%28.90%44.06%
Enterprise Value
7,9178,3197,2145,8117,2836,161
Last Close Price
61.6461.2153.3530.3534.9625.65
PE Ratio
7.417.177.463.126.4813.69
Forward PE
10.116.738.524.285.107.04
PS Ratio
0.740.780.770.400.570.54
PB Ratio
0.971.081.080.711.080.93
P/TBV Ratio
1.091.221.230.831.321.17
P/FCF Ratio
10.5736.457.423.0512.093.07
P/OCF Ratio
9.8930.157.112.9711.412.97
PEG Ratio
-0.620.620.620.620.64
EV/Sales Ratio
0.941.020.970.710.971.00
EV/EBITDA Ratio
5.986.486.393.858.1411.64
EV/EBIT Ratio
6.166.696.583.948.5212.53
EV/FCF Ratio
13.8947.889.345.3920.495.68
Debt / Equity Ratio
0.370.370.390.560.860.84
Debt / EBITDA Ratio
1.691.691.821.693.735.54
Debt / FCF Ratio
3.9712.662.722.409.562.77
Asset Turnover
0.890.910.870.960.910.94
Inventory Turnover
0.971.031.011.111.081.07
Quick Ratio
0.630.591.070.900.840.85
Current Ratio
7.996.517.746.926.298.67
Return on Equity (ROE)
14.40%15.82%15.43%24.51%18.04%8.13%
Return on Assets (ROA)
8.49%8.65%7.99%10.71%6.49%4.74%
Return on Invested Capital (ROIC)
12.15%13.40%12.62%17.14%10.73%7.38%
Return on Capital Employed (ROCE)
14.90%15.30%14.10%19.80%11.30%7.00%
Earnings Yield
14.13%13.95%13.41%32.02%15.43%7.30%
FCF Yield
9.46%2.74%13.48%32.76%8.27%32.57%
Buyback Yield / Dilution
5.02%3.00%5.23%9.22%0.89%-19.28%
Updated Oct 22,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.
SEC Filings: 10-K · 10-Q